Job Brief outline: Fabrication, Installation and Maintenance to Pumping Systems.
Main Responsibilities:
The role is for a Pipe/Plant fitter with knowledge of the installation of S/S C/S PVC and MDPE pipelines, Pumps, and Mechanical services. The role will include technical and mechanical support and hands-on fault finding for installation projects primarily for Pump Installations. On-site organising and support with projects with the Manager from quotation to completion.
Skills needed:
– Mechanical support of installations in a Commercial and Domestic environment.
– Servicing, fault diagnosis, maintenance and responding to breakdowns with clean and dirty water systems.
-TIG and MMA Pipe welding to a good standard on SS and CS pipelines.
– Ability to read Layout and P&ID drawings and understand control equipment.
– Provide support on technical issues for customers and staff.
– Work to recognised industry standards at all times.
– To assist other trades as/when required.
– Site manage and support projects from start to finish.
– Ensure all paperwork for project is kept up to date.
– Support the Manager with any duties required.
– Responsible for weekend/evening emergency callouts on rota with other engineers.
– Good working Knowledge of Lifting operations. (Desirable)
– Working Knowledge of pipework installations and pumps (Essential).
Training/Qualifications needed to undertake role:
– Qualified to NVQ Level 3 or equivalent Inst. Plant & Systems Pipework, CSCS, Minimum 2 years’ experience.
